Title
Foresters, State Board of Registration for, Sunset Law review, continued with modifications, diversity in board membership, applicants for licensure required to be United States citizens or legally present in the United States, Secs. 34-12-4, 34-12-30 am'd. (2010-20277)
Description

Under existing law, termination dates are established for enumerated state agencies. The agencies are periodically reviewed by the Alabama Sunset Committee. After the review process is completed, the committee prepares its recommendations for the agencies to the Legislature in the form of sunset bills which either continue, terminate, or continue with modification each agency reviewed.

This bill would provide for the continuance of the State Board of Registration for Foresters.
